Internal memo — Dispatch desk, re: film reels for the Ashgrove Archive. Fourteen nitrate-era reels from the Pellworth collection are packed in climate cases and staged in the cool room. These are fragile and irreplaceable, so handle the cases upright and avoid any transfer between vehicles. Collection is scheduled for Thursday morning; the archivist will meet the courier on arrival. The confidential hand-over instruction is set out below.

courier memo of yajef-bajep: the frawyn jordor courier leaves the norwyn ledger at gate 2781 under passcode 330769

Context: Ardenfell line margins slipped three points over two quarters. Drivers: input steel costs, aggressive discounting at the Westmoor branch, and a stale price book. Proposal: uplift list prices four percent, tighten discount authority to regional level, sunset the two lowest-margin SKUs. Risk: volume loss at Halverton accounts, estimated under two percent. Decision requested at Thursday's review. Modelling assumptions are in the appendix pack. The commercial reasoning leadership wants kept close is noted directly below.

board note of tajop-yajof: The finance team signed off on a budget of $77.6 million for Project Pramir.

## Authentication

The Wrenvale report builder guarantees stable sorting: rows with equal sort keys keep their ingestion order. All sort endpoints require service auth; anonymous calls return 401. Tokens are scoped per environment and expire quarterly. Local development against the staging sorter uses the key below.

service key, kagep-yafop: qvz23-ZKPHptIdEFAcWdmbBSRvIiM